C4 GP Flat battery today !!

Post by reef2k »

Had my 2007 GP HDi a couple of weeks now,no problems,but after a 140 mile round trip yeasterday (return trip in the dark) the battery was flat this morning. i unloaded some stuff last night and used the middle button twice on remote to turn the lights on for no more than a couple of minutes,so surely this wasn't enough to drain the battery ? No interior lights were left on and the battery measured 12.8 volts before i jumped it today. i will check connections tomorrow,regardless if it starts or not,but not sure what else to do as had been starting without issue

Re: C4 GP Flat battery today !!

Post by white exec »

Assume the engine has difficulty cranking. If so, the battery may not be flat, but unable to deliver adequate current to the starter motor.
Take off and clean up the main battery terminals/clamps. Try cranking again. If either battery connector gets warm or hot, then replace both of them with new brass clamps.

Re: C4 GP Flat battery today !!

Post by GiveMeABreak »

Failing Chris's afvice above - If you are sure the battery is not older than 5 years and in good health - then check the alternator is actually charging it. Incidentally - be very careful about jump starting these - the ECUs are very sensitive and can easily be upset if not connected in the right sequence.

A long trip in the dark with with all the electrics and lights on / heating / A/C etc will not be putting much into the battery

If the alternator is charging the battery and all your cables are tight and in good order - probably time for a new Battery.

Re: C4 GP Flat battery today !!

Post by reef2k »

New battery arrived and all is well again :) Batteries are funny things ..when i first charged the original,it behaved normally,charger took about five hours to complete cycle,re-connected and was as dead as when it started. Put on charge again and after the 3 minute test procedure,the charger rejected it with all lights turning red,tried again,same result even though the magic-eye was happily glowing green. i may lever off the sealed cover and check the water levels,but guess it's beyond help.
